Web8 years ago. This video is about Slamon Run at Adams River, BC, Canada 10/10/2014. The salmon run is the time when salmon, which have migrated from the ocean, swim to the upper reaches of rivers where they spawn on gravel beds. After spawning, all Pacific salmon die, and the salmon life cycle starts over again.
